Gregorio Luperon International Airport at a glance

Gregorio Luperon International Airport is a medium airport in Puerto Plata, Puerto Plata Province, Dominican Republic, known to airline systems as POP. The field elevation of 15 ft (5 m) is the number every arriving pilot dials against QNH — circuit heights and initial approach altitudes at MDPP are all figured from it. The airport handles scheduled commercial service, so expect controlled procedures, published approaches and commercial traffic in the pattern.

The single runway, 08/26, offers 10,108 ft (3081 m) of asp surface, with runway lighting for night operations. Runway numbers give magnetic orientation: runway 08 points roughly 80° magnetic.

Flight-planning notes for Gregorio Luperon International Airport

Density altitude is the quiet performance-killer at any field: on a hot day the 15 ft field elevation of Gregorio Luperon International Airport can translate into a substantially higher density altitude, stretching take-off rolls and flattening climb rates — run the numbers rather than trusting the feel of a standard day. Expect published instrument procedures, controlled airspace and clearance requirements; slots and handling may apply to general aviation traffic.

Frequently asked questions about Gregorio Luperon International Airport

What is the ICAO code of Gregorio Luperon International Airport?

The ICAO identifier of Gregorio Luperon International Airport is MDPP, and its IATA code is POP. The ICAO code is the one used in flight plans, METAR reports and aeronautical charts.

How high is Gregorio Luperon International Airport above sea level?

Gregorio Luperon International Airport sits at an elevation of 15 feet (5 metres) above mean sea level. Field elevation is the reference for pattern altitudes and for setting the altimeter on the ground.

Where exactly is Gregorio Luperon International Airport located?

The airport lies at 19.7579, -70.5700 — in Puerto Plata, Puerto Plata Province, Dominican Republic, in the northern hemisphere. The closest listed field is Cibao International Airport, about 40 km away.
